OVERVIEW: Banyan Mezzanine Fund, L.P. was founded in 2002 to provide mezzanine capital to smaller middle-market companies headquartered primarily in the Southeast. Mezzanine capital is used to supplement a company's debt capacity beyond banks' credit limitations and is a substantially cheaper and less dilutive alternative to equity financing.
FUND SIZE: Financing of $1 million to $5 million to companies which meet the investment criteria, generally structured in the form of subordinated debt with attached warrants (for the future purchase of common equity). Banyan can also arrange larger financings through its partners or affiliations with other firms. Such financings are typically used for growth expansion, acquisitions, recapitalizations and management buyouts.

OVERVIEW: Microloan: The Microloan may be used for almost any business start-up or expansion purpose within Berkeley, Charleston, and Dorchester counties except to refinance existing debt, acquire real estate or improve applicant-owned real estate.
Small Business Incentive Loan Program: Provides loans to disadvantaged businesses for start-up or expansion within Berkeley, Charleston, and Dorchester counties. Loan proceeds may be used for almost any business-related purpose, including the improvement of real estate.
Revolving Loan Fund (LDC RLF): Provides loans to businesses within the City of Charleston for fixed assets and working capital. The project must create and/or save an average of one job for each $20,000 loaned. The project must also leverage private investment of at least $2.00 for every $1.00 of LDC RLF investment.
INVESTMENT SIZE: Microloan: up to $35,000 For up to six years at a fixed interest rate of two percent over prime
Small Business Incentive Loan: up to $50,000 for up to ten years at a fixed rate interest rate tied to prime
LDC RLF Loan: up to $100,000 for up to ten years at a fixed rate of interest tied to prime
Note: A business applying for any of the above loans must be unable to obtain the financing elsewhere

To live on Daniel Island is to inhabit a place rich with history. Once home to a native American tribe known as the Etiwan, the island later was inhabited by some of the first English settlers who arrived to establish the port city of Charles Town. These early landowners used the island's fertile land mainly for farming and established some of the most productive plantations in the region. Over the years portions of the island passed through various owners until, in 1947, the prominent Guggenheim family of New York purchased the entire island for cattle ranching and a family hunting retreat. When Harry Frank Guggenheim passed away, the land passed to his foundation, which sponsored a group of some of the top urban visionaries from around the country to develop a master plan to ensure the island would be responsibly developed. The island was sold to the Daniel Island Company in 1997 and today is being developed in accordance to the vision outlined in the master plan.

Founded in 1983, Atlanta-based Noro-Moseley Partners ("NMP") is one of the largest and most experienced venture capital firms in the southeastern United States. Since its inception, NMP has created five limited partnership funds totaling approximately $580 million in capital and has invested in approximately 160 companies.
NMP invests primarily in Southeastern-based, early and established growth stage companies. This includes companies in various stages of maturity from first round financings to established companies looking for growth capital for acquisitions, recaps or shareholder liquidity. Our industries of interest include technology, healthcare and business services.
INVESTMENT SIZE:
Noro Moseley Partners investments range from $1 - 10 million depending on stage of growth of a company, the revenues, management team and positon of product or service within the marketplace.
